A typed implementation of the Go sync.Map using code generation. - a8m/syncmap
Go memory ballast: How I learnt to stop worrying and love the heap
I’m a big fan of small code changes that can have large impact. This may seem like an obvious thing to state, but let me explain:
Creating WebGL apps with Go GopherAcademy
GopherAcademy provides conferences, education, training, and community services to the Go programming language community.
Chrome DevTools Protocol Viewer
The Chrome DevTools Protocol allows for tools to instrument, inspect, debug and profile Chromium, Chrome and other Blink-based browsers. Many existing projects currently use the protocol. The Chrome D...
blake2b-simd - Fast hashing using pure Go implementation of BLAKE2b with SIMD instructions
codereview: accept Github PRs · Issue #18517 · golang/go
I propose we start accepting Github PRs (Pull Requests). Currently we have a bot auto-close them with a message telling them we don't use PRs and instead use Gerrit. When we moved to Github, @robpi...
Go 1.10 cmd/go: build cache, test cache, go install, go vet, test vet
It's been a busy week. After about a month of debugging and fixing prerequisites for content-based staleness, getting that submitted on Tuesday unblocked a bunch of other work that has now landed and will no doubt need fine tuning based on feedback from all of you.
Hi everyone! For anyone interested in learning about Go, sharpening their skills, or just mingling with good looking gophers, you're welcome to join us. The talks for the evening: 1. Welcome to Ecobee
groupcache is a caching and cache-filling library, intended as a replacement for memcached in many cases.
How I built an audio library using the composite pattern and higher-order functions — faiface blog
Some people say that Go can’t express good abstractions. They mostly refer to the lack of generics. That’s because in most object-oriented languages, people are used to creating abstractions around ty...
Peter Bourgon · OK Log
OK Log tl;dr — OK Log is a distributed and coördination-free log management system for big ol’ clusters. I built it from first principles, to teach myself the gory details of shuffling logs around. ...